我有两个网址的背景,一个显示常规状态和悬停状态。 div为空,宽度和高度设置为50px。我添加了填充以查看是否有帮助,但事实并非如此。
<div class="container_12 clearfix">
<div class="grid_12">
<p id="footer-center">
<a href="#top" class="top-btn" id="back-to-top"><div class="hover-btn"></div><!--<img src="images/back-to-top-a.png" class="a">--></a>
</p>
</div> <!-- end grid_4-->
</div> <!-- end container_12 -->
.hover-btn{
display:block;
width:50px;
height:50px;
margin-left:50%;
}
.hover-btn{
background:url(../images/back-to-top-a.png) no-repeat center
center;
}
.hover-btn:hover{
background:url(../images/back-to-top-b.png) no-repeat center center, url(../images/back-to-top-a.png) no-repeat center center;
答案 0 :(得分:0)
只需用img标签替换hover-btn div就会显示你的第一张图片,然后是第二张图片。
{{1}}